Transaction 2558902e7060ae750fe5513ccb80f1b3d1b93fb609f9c262a2aa285e101a0cd6

5 Input
2 Outputs
  • 2558902e7060ae750fe5513ccb80f1b3d1b93fb609f9c262a2aa285e101a0cd6:0
  • value  149100000
    address  1DQFu4D9gFqM9xrVFA1U1CqnG4nbxiD9Ke
  • 2558902e7060ae750fe5513ccb80f1b3d1b93fb609f9c262a2aa285e101a0cd6:1
  • value  17248
    address  3Bwc6spq7hC8yn2u1ewhKZUjAG7WhFYJ9U